General Information

Housing & Business Services is one of four units within the University Housing department, Division of Student Affairs. The department utilizes a positive team approach in working together to provide a quality living and learning experience for over 5100 students with an annual budget of approximately $28 million dollars.

Housing & Business Services coordinates all maintenance and custodial support services for the residence halls, apartments and agricultural housing units. This unit is responsible for the department budget planning and projections; capital project planning; service contract negotiation and monitoring; property inventory control; procurement; key control; maintenance of the electronic locking system; facilities code compliance and risk management for the entire department. This unit contracts and schedules all residence hall and apartment space utilization services for the summer university guests, programs and conference services.

Housing & Business Services licenses students who live in the agricultural and architectural housing units in accordance with Title V of the California Code of Regulations and directs the management of the facility, fiscal and service matters of the agricultural housing program.

Mission Statement

Housing & Business Services, as a section of University Housing, Division of Student Affairs, is an integral component of the support services of the University, developing and maintaining essential environmental facilities and services for the academic, cultural, personal, professional, recreational, and social experiences of university community members in concert with the mission of the University.

Goals

  • Provide facilities which are safe and secure, functional, and habitable supporting University programs.

  • Provide services which maximize the aesthetic and functional quality of the environment in support of University programs in an economically efficient manner.

  • Support the academic, cultural, personal, recreational, and social educational opportunities through facilitation of personal and group skill development in broad areas of community, responsibility, cooperation, and adaptation to change.
